Caitlyn Jenner Called Out For Saying Donald Trump Is Actually An ‘Amazing’ & ‘Kind’ Person

People are struggling to understand the comments Caitlyn Jenner made about President Donald Trump during a recent podcast appearance. While speaking on “Tomi Lahren Is Fearless,” Caitlyn said she “really appreciates” what Trump is doing, which certainly raises lots of questions and is even more confusing to people, given that Caitlyn is a trans woman.

Caitlyn is a longtime Republican, so her right-wing views are nothing new. She has been less consistent, however, in her support of Trump. Although she voted for him in 2016, she later revoked her support, writing that Trump “has made trans people into political pawns.” She also said “the trans community is being relentlessly attacked by this president.” But by 2024, she was vocally supporting him again.

Now, she apparently thinks he’s “amazing.”

Caitlyn Jenner
Phillip Faraone/WireImage

It’s interesting how, in Caitlyn’s eyes, Trump has gone from “relentlessly” attacking trans people to being an “amazing, kind person.” When speaking to Tomi, she said, “He’s, I think, an amazing, kind person. And maybe the world doesn’t see that all the time.”

She continued, “But I really appreciate the guy and what he’s doing. And thank God at least we got somebody in there that’s trying to save our country and the world.”

In 2024, Caitlyn referred to Trump as “a longtime friend” and “a class act.”

Although she previously rescinded her support, she made her admiration for Trump extremely apparent in 2024 through multiple social media posts. In May 2024, she wrote, “I STAND WITH @realdonaldtrump a long time friend, class act, strong beyond belief, loyal, and extraordinarily selfless. I was at the first inauguration and I cannot wait to be at your next inauguration (which we know you’ll have bc you secured re-election today)!”

And in November of that year, she shared a photo that showed her posing alongside Trump, Elon Musk, and Trump’s granddaughter Kai Trump. “Hope is back in America,” she declared. “These two men will single-handedly save western civilization and that starts with a strong United States of America. I am here and at your service and forever indebted to your sacrifice for this country. Let’s Make America Great Again!” That post also sparked a ton of backlash, with one person writing, “They don’t even like you!”
